Jobs found
Sales Associate
Siliguri
BESI MARKETING SOLUTIONS
Assistant Sales Manager - Insurance
Siliguri
Tekpillar Services
Assistant Sales Manager - Agency Channel - Insurance
Siliguri
Tekpillar Services
(G838) - Manager - Agency Business Associates
Siliguri
TATA AIA LIFE INSURANCE